Devkund Waterfall is a waterfall located near Bhira, in Raigad district, Maharashtra, India. It is a popular spot for one-day picnics/treks near Mumbai/Pune/Nashik. Devkund Trek is of easy grade and can be easily done in one day.
Devkund Waterfall Trek From Mumbai
One of the best treks for Monsoon, It is nature’s hidden gem, found in the middle of a dense forest, the forest is also named Devkund. The waterfall lies on the Western ghats of Maharashtra, It is close to Tamhini Ghat - a mountain passage in the crest of the Sahyadri ranges in Maharashtra. The trail to the forest is full of lush jungles, gushing rivers, tiny hamlets, and mountain valleys. The terrain gets rocky and muddy in many places. To reach Devkund Waterfall You will be crossing 3-4 streams and vast open fields along the way. When you finally arrive at the destination, you can witness the magic of white water cascading down from heights of 80 meters against a rocky surface creating a natural pool of approximately 30 diameters.
